Dixie and Glen Ferris are places in West Virginia. This page compares them across population, income, housing, education, commuting, and how each has changed since 2019.

Dixie has the higher population (73 vs 40 in Glen Ferris). Since 2019, Glen Ferris's population has grown faster (-65.8% vs -73.9%).
